Serving 586 students in grades 5-6, Washington Middle School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Arkansas for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 39% (which is equal to the Arkansas state average of 39%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 39% (which is lower than the Arkansas state average of 40%).
The student-teacher ratio of 14:1 is higher than the Arkansas state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 61% of the student body (majority Black), which is higher than the Arkansas state average of 42% (majority Black).

Washington Middle School's student population of 586 students has declined by 6% over five school years.
The teacher population of 41 teachers has declined by 10% over five school years.
